Technické informace: Porovnání verzí

Z Manta
Přejít na:navigace, hledání
Bez shrnutí editace
 
(Není zobrazeno 49 mezilehlých verzí od 4 dalších uživatelů.)
Řádek 1: Řádek 1:
== Instalace ==
== Manta ekosystém ==
Tato sekce poskytuje základní technický přehled architektury, požadavků a provozních principů řešení '''Manta''' pro zákazníky a implementační partnery.


====== Prvním krokem pro úspěšnou instalaci Manty je zapotřebí mít v Heliosu ( platí jen pro HEI ) nainstalovaný modul "Evidence zboží na lokacích" od firmy Gatema. ======
==== Řešení ====
Manta je navržena jako '''server–terminálové řešení''', kde aplikační server zajišťuje centrální logiku a databázové operace a terminály (Android) slouží jako klientská zařízení.


====== Dále je zapotřebí mít na aplikačním serveru, kam bude probíhat instalace, mít nainstalolovanou službu IIS (Internetová Informační Služba)  ======
Řešení je optimalizováno pro stabilní provoz ve výrobním prostředí a není extrémně náročné na výkon serveru.


====== Nyní se vrátíme k samotné instalaci Manty. ======
=== Doporučené parametry aplikačního serveru ===
Pro standardní nasazení (do cca 50 současně aktivních zařízení):


====== Stáhneme si  ????  Instalátor (jeden balík), instalační balíček Manty (druhý balík)  a licenční soubor. ======
{{Info|
* '''CPU''': 8+ jader
* '''RAM''': 16+ GB
* '''Uložiště''': 250+ GB SSD/NVMe
* '''Síťové připojení''': 1 Gbit Ethernet
* '''OS:''' Windows Server 2019+
}}
Všechny potřebné softwarové komponenty jsou instalovány automaticky v rámci instalačního procesu Manty.


====== Instalaci zahájíte spuštěním instalátoru “MantaSetup.exe” ======
pro funcionalitu je využíván primarně  '''IIS (Internet Information Services)'''.


====== Objeví se vám okno s dvěma předdefinovanými profily. Vyberu si nějaký profil a kliknu na tři svislé tečky vlevo od názvu profilu a v dalším menu “Editace profilu”.  Běžná praxe je, že pro Cvičnou databázi se vybere profil “Testovací” a pro Ostrou profil ”Ostrá” Tyto profily si můžete ještě před instalací přejmenovat na vámi vyhovující název. ======
==== zavislosti v IS Helios ====
Obr. 1
Pro úspěšnou instalaci Manty musí být v Heliosu (platí pro inuvio) nainstalován modul: '''Evidence zboží na lokacích (Gatema)'''
[[Soubor:Instalátor.png|vlevo|náhled|327x327bod]]


=== Instalace Manta (Server) ===
*Instalace IIS na aplikační server
*Stažení instalačního balíčku Manty
{{Info|
*[http://manta.nvsp.cz/hub/prod/Api/MantaPackage/NewestVersion/File Stažení Manta balíčku ]


*[http://manta.nvsp.cz/hub/prod/Api/VersionManager/NewestVersion/File Stažení Manta version manageru]
}}
*Spuštění instalátoru '''MantaSetup.exe'''
*Nastavení profilu (testovací / ostrý)
*Spuštění volby Upgrade aplikací a databáze


Po dokončení jsou nainstalovány komponenty v Heliosu a komunikační můstek mezi serverem a terminály.


{|
|[[Soubor:Instalátor.png|vlevo|náhled|327x327bod|Oprazovka Instalátoru]]
|Po spuštění Instalátoru se objeví zakladní okno pro výběr profilů.
|-
|[[Soubor:Editace profilu.png|vlevo|náhled|262x262bod|Editace Profilu]]
|
{{CodeBox|
# '''Název profilu:'''   Necháte stejný, nebo si ho přejmnujete na svůj název
# '''Cesta k Helios.exe:''' Pomoci “...” vpravo si nalistujete tento soubor, tam kde ho máte  umístěný
# '''Db server:''' Doplní se automaticky po vyplnění  “2”
# '''SQL login:''' Uživatelské jméno do Heliosu
# '''SQL heslo:''' Heslo do Heliosu
# '''Databáze:''' Předvyplní se automaticky po  “2” . Kliknutím do pole s názvem databáze se vám zobrazí další databáze, které                  jsou dostupné a tu kterou chcete si vyberete.
# '''Licenční soubor:''' pomocí “...” vpravo si vyberete licenční soubor
# '''Uložit'''
}}
|}


=== Instalace Manta (Klient) ===
Koncové zařízení tvoří Android zařízení tablet, AIO, nebo ruční zařízení.


Nejjednodušší způsob instalace terminálů je pomocí '''QR kódů'''. Dále je možné APK soubor stáhnout v rámci webové konfigurace.


Používají se dva typy QR kódů:


* '''QR kód stažení aplikace''' – stáhne a nainstaluje nejnovější verzi aplikace
* '''QR kód přihlášení''' – nastaví přístupové údaje k serveru


QR kódy lze generovat:


Obr. 2
* v '''instalačním nástroji Manty'''
[[Soubor:Editace profilu.png|vlevo|náhled|262x262bod]]
* ve webové konfiguraci:
{{CodeBox|Menu → Aplikace → Správa APK balíčků}}


{|
|[[Soubor:Menu nastavení v aplikaci Manta.png|náhled|167x167pixelů|Menu Nastavení]]
|Nastavení lze importovat a exportovat z koncového zařízení i přes soubor '''*.json'''
Tyto možnosti jsou v ramci android aplikace v menu nastavení.
|}


=== Správa APK balíčků ===
Ve webové konfiguraci je dostupná sekce:
{{CodeBox|
'''Menu → Aplikace → Správa APK balíčků'''
}}
Slouží k:


Vyplníte:
* správě verzí APK
====== 1  '''Název profilu:'''   Necháte stejný, nebo si ho přejmnujete na svůj název ======
* nahrávání nových balíčků
* generování QR kódů pro instalaci a konfiguraci terminálů


====== 2  '''Cesta k Helios.exe:''' Pomoci “...” vpravo si nalistujete tento soubor, tam kde ho máte  umístěný ======
Standardně se nové APK nahrají automaticky při aktualizaci Manty.  


====== '''Db server:''' Doplní se automaticky po vyplnění  “2” ======
=== Provoz Manty na Windows terminálech ===
 
Na některých typech zařízení může být Manta provozována prostřednictvím Android aplikace spuštěné v prostředí Windows pomocí subsystému '''WSA (Subsystem Windows pro Android)'''.
====== 4  '''SQL login:''' Uživatelské jméno do Heliosu ======
{{Alert| '''WSA''' již společnost Microsoft oficialně '''nepodporuje''', nicméně i tak je možné subsystém nainstalovat a využívat}}
 
{{CodeBox|[http://manta.nvsp.cz/wiki/index.php/Windows_Subsystem_for_Android_(WSA) Instalace '''subsystem Windows pro Android''' ]}}
====== 5  '''SQL heslo:''' Heslo do Heliosu ======
 
====== 6  '''Databáze:''' Předvyplní se automaticky po  “2” . Kliknutím do pole s názvem databáze se vám zobrazí další databáze, které jsou dostupné a tu kterou chcete si vyberete. ======
 
====== 7  '''Licenční soubor:''' pomocí “...” vpravo si vyberete licenční soubor ======
 
====== Pak kliknout na “Uložit” ======
 
 
 
 
 
== Správa APK balíčků ==
 
== Nastavení  seznamů ==
???

Aktuální verze z 27. 2. 2026, 08:34

Manta ekosystém

Tato sekce poskytuje základní technický přehled architektury, požadavků a provozních principů řešení Manta pro zákazníky a implementační partnery.

Řešení

Manta je navržena jako server–terminálové řešení, kde aplikační server zajišťuje centrální logiku a databázové operace a terminály (Android) slouží jako klientská zařízení.

Řešení je optimalizováno pro stabilní provoz ve výrobním prostředí a není extrémně náročné na výkon serveru.

Doporučené parametry aplikačního serveru

Pro standardní nasazení (do cca 50 současně aktivních zařízení):

ℹ️
  • CPU: 8+ jader
  • RAM: 16+ GB
  • Uložiště: 250+ GB SSD/NVMe
  • Síťové připojení: 1 Gbit Ethernet
  • OS: Windows Server 2019+

Všechny potřebné softwarové komponenty jsou instalovány automaticky v rámci instalačního procesu Manty.

pro funcionalitu je využíván primarně IIS (Internet Information Services).

zavislosti v IS Helios

Pro úspěšnou instalaci Manty musí být v Heliosu (platí pro inuvio) nainstalován modul: Evidence zboží na lokacích (Gatema)

Instalace Manta (Server)

  • Instalace IIS na aplikační server
  • Stažení instalačního balíčku Manty
  • Spuštění instalátoru MantaSetup.exe
  • Nastavení profilu (testovací / ostrý)
  • Spuštění volby Upgrade aplikací a databáze

Po dokončení jsou nainstalovány komponenty v Heliosu a komunikační můstek mezi serverem a terminály.

Oprazovka Instalátoru
Po spuštění Instalátoru se objeví zakladní okno pro výběr profilů.
Editace Profilu
💻
  1. Název profilu:   Necháte stejný, nebo si ho přejmnujete na svůj název
  2. Cesta k Helios.exe: Pomoci “...” vpravo si nalistujete tento soubor, tam kde ho máte  umístěný
  3. Db server: Doplní se automaticky po vyplnění “2”
  4. SQL login: Uživatelské jméno do Heliosu
  5. SQL heslo: Heslo do Heliosu
  6. Databáze: Předvyplní se automaticky po “2” . Kliknutím do pole s názvem databáze se vám zobrazí další databáze, které jsou dostupné a tu kterou chcete si vyberete.
  7. Licenční soubor: pomocí “...” vpravo si vyberete licenční soubor
  8. Uložit

Instalace Manta (Klient)

Koncové zařízení tvoří Android zařízení tablet, AIO, nebo ruční zařízení.

Nejjednodušší způsob instalace terminálů je pomocí QR kódů. Dále je možné APK soubor stáhnout v rámci webové konfigurace.

Používají se dva typy QR kódů:

  • QR kód stažení aplikace – stáhne a nainstaluje nejnovější verzi aplikace
  • QR kód přihlášení – nastaví přístupové údaje k serveru

QR kódy lze generovat:

  • v instalačním nástroji Manty
  • ve webové konfiguraci:
💻
Menu → Aplikace → Správa APK balíčků
Menu Nastavení
Nastavení lze importovat a exportovat z koncového zařízení i přes soubor *.json

Tyto možnosti jsou v ramci android aplikace v menu nastavení.

Správa APK balíčků

Ve webové konfiguraci je dostupná sekce:

💻

Menu → Aplikace → Správa APK balíčků

Slouží k:

  • správě verzí APK
  • nahrávání nových balíčků
  • generování QR kódů pro instalaci a konfiguraci terminálů

Standardně se nové APK nahrají automaticky při aktualizaci Manty.

Provoz Manty na Windows terminálech

Na některých typech zařízení může být Manta provozována prostřednictvím Android aplikace spuštěné v prostředí Windows pomocí subsystému WSA (Subsystem Windows pro Android).

⚠️
WSA již společnost Microsoft oficialně nepodporuje, nicméně i tak je možné subsystém nainstalovat a využívat